Question

  1. complete the following paragraph with terms from the word bank. asthenosphere core crust geosphere mantle tectonic plates the ____ is made up of all the rocks and minerals on or below earth’s surface. the outer part of the geosphere is called the __, which forms the land we live on as well as the ocean bottom. the hot rock beneath this layer is known as the __ and includes the uppermost lithosphere as well as the softer __. as this layer moves, it drags large sections of __ across earth’s surface. earth’s center is called the __, called ____, and is made up of molten and solid metals.

Explanation:

Response

To solve this fill - in - the - blank problem about Earth's layers, we analyze each blank based on the knowledge of Earth's structure:

Blank 1

The term that refers to all the rocks and minerals on or below Earth's surface is the geosphere. So the first blank should be filled with "geosphere".

Blank 2

The outer part of the geosphere, which forms the land we live on and the ocean bottom, is the crust. So the second blank is "crust".

Blank 3

The hot rock beneath the crust is known as the mantle. So the third blank is "mantle".

Blank 4

The softer layer below the lithosphere is the asthenosphere. So the fourth blank is "asthenosphere".

Blank 5

As the asthenosphere moves, it drags large sections of the lithosphere called tectonic plates across Earth's surface. So the fifth blank is "tectonic plates".

Blank 6

Earth's center is called the core, and it is made up of molten and solid metals. So the sixth blank is "core".

Final Filled Paragraph

The \(\boldsymbol{\text{geosphere}}\) is made up of all the rocks and minerals on or below Earth’s surface. The outer part of the geosphere is called the \(\boldsymbol{\text{crust}}\), which forms the land we live on as well as the ocean bottom. The hot rock beneath this layer is known as the \(\boldsymbol{\text{mantle}}\) and includes the uppermost lithosphere as well as the softer \(\boldsymbol{\text{asthenosphere}}\). As this layer moves, it drags large sections of \(\boldsymbol{\text{tectonic plates}}\) across Earth’s surface. Earth’s center is called the \(\boldsymbol{\text{core}}\), and is made up of molten and solid metals.
